> > > mergemaster -p needs to happen before installworld, earlier than that
> > > is not required.
> >
> > From man mergemaster:
> >
> > -p Pre-buildworld mode. Compares only files known to be
> > essen- tial to the success of {build|install}world, including
> > /etc/make.conf.
>
> This seems wrong to me.
It did to me too, but last time I raised it I was told quite
definitely that this was indeed correct. AFAIK the only time mergemaster -p
has done anything it was only needed for installworld but it is intended
to cover the case that something might be needed before a buildworld one
day.
